A river called River

The Avon River, on its way through Bath, is where it becomes more beautiful. There it merges with the architectural elements of the city and visual phenomena that occurs when the channel is lower (still fairly large). The river's name in Welsh, which is where it comes from etymologically, means river, so it was literally a river called River before (although the whole valley shares the same name of Avon). It is especially nice in the Bath area known as "Putteney Palladian Bridge", which is probably the most iconic bridge in the city. You must see it.
